The creation of PVC cards involves a multi-stage process. Firstly, the layout is finalized and sent to the printing tool. This machine then imbeds the design onto a sheet of PVC stock. Following application, the cards undergo a treating step which can include lamination for durability and aesthetics.
- Separating the cards to their final size is a crucial step.
- Optional features like magnetic stripes or RFID chips can be included during production.
The resulting PVC cards are then checked for quality before being packaged. This thorough system ensures that every PVC card meets the required read more standards.

Advanced PVC Cards with RFID Technology
Smart PVC cards are versatile identification and data storage solutions that leverage the power of integrated RFID technology. These credentials are commonly used in a variety of applications, including access control, membership programs, identification, and payment processing. The inclusion of RFID chips into PVC cards allows for wireless data transmission, enabling streamlined operations and user ease.
- Smart PVC cards with RFID technology offer enhanced security compared to traditional magnetic stripe cards.
- Additionally, these cards can store a wider amount of data, making them suitable for complex applications.
- The miniature size and durability of PVC cards make them suitable for everyday use.
Safeguarded PVC Identification Cards
PVC identification cards offer a robust and flexible platform for displaying credentials. To ensure the integrity and confidentiality of the information stored on these cards, employers often utilize sophisticated security measures. These may include RFID elements, latent features, and multi-layered card stock to prevent fraudulent attempts at forgery.
- A comprehensive security assessment should determine the specific security features necessary for your identification cards.
- Partnering with a reputable card manufacturer with knowledge in secure printing techniques is vital to achieve the desired level of protection.
